Small blaze angle gratings with various surface treatments for use in the extreme ultraviolet

Abstract
Three replica gratings were made from a single master; two were epoxy overcoated with different thicknesses of gold, and one was replicated directly in gold. Their performance in EUV light at grazing incidence angles was measured and compared.
